“We really want [students] to explore their ideas and form their opinions and find their voice.” – Dr. Koch, principal

This year the Wolf Prints news team decided to feature more people at Prairie Ridge, in a style inspired by the Humans of New York project. We begin this series today with Prairie Ridge Principal Dr. Koch.

Dr. Koch met with the news team to talk about his job as principal. He opened up and talked about how without “certain rules” that everyone has to follow, school would be “very chaotic.” Dr. Koch also expressed that every student could have a voice here at Prairie Ridge; they just need to do what they love. Finally, he credits being a dad of three kids with helping him have a better understanding in how to communicate with PR students.
